Cobble v. May

Citations

  • 266 So. 3d 38

How courts have described this case

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.

  • holding that a \violation of a municipal ordinance is neither a 'crime' nor a 'noncriminal violation' \ (quoting Thomas, 614 So. 2d at 472)
  • Violation of a municipal ordinance was neither a “crime” nor a “noncriminal violation” which would permit officers to detain defendant.
